Hurricane Sandy 2012-- The Aftermath

My deepest thoughts and prayers goes to those that were affected by Hurricane Sandy!
The super storm which started on the 29th in the East Coast, claimed the lives of at least 64 lives in the U.S., flooded streets, destroyed homes, personal properties and many more. **the death toll is still rising**
The storm caused schools, financial markets, mass transits among others to shut down, canceled flights, and left millions of people without power.

States affected:  Connecticut, Delaware, District of Columbia, Maine, Maryland, Massachusetts, New Hemisphere, New Jersey, New York, North Carolina, Ohio, Pennsylvania, Rhode Island, Virginia, and more. 

The storm forced New York Stock Exchanged to close for the first time since Hurricane Gloria in 1985.
